Moldova Reopens One Crossing Point On Romanian Border

Sculeni customs at the Romanian border with the Republic of Moldova was reopen Wednesday around noon after most border crossing point between the two countries were closed and people were denied access into the Republic of Moldova.

About 200 Moldovans studying in Romania were stopped at the Sculeni border on their way to Chisinau to joint anticommunist protesters. At around noon, a Romanian customs officer at Sculeni told the students the Moldovan side had reopened the border.

Moldovan President Vladimir Voronin accused Romania Wednesday of deep involvement in the anticommunist riots and declared Romania’s ambassador to Chisinau persona non grata. He also said Moldova will reintroduce travel visas for Romanians.

Thousands of people continue to protest Wednesday in Chisianu after the communists came out victorious after a general election held Sunday.
Voronin threatened authorities will use force on demonstrators if they continue to protest.
